1988-1991 John Deere 544E / 544E LL / 544E TC / 624E / 644E Loader Factory Service Manual • TM1414, May 1999
John Deere Models Covered & Key Technical Specifications
Models: John Deere 544E, 544E LL, 544E TC, 624E, 644E
Model Years: 1988–1991
Technical Data:
- Engine: John Deere 6059T (544E variants), John Deere 6076T (644E)
- Cooling System Capacity: 23.5 L (544E variants), 24.6 L (624E)
- Fuel Tank Capacity: 208 L
- Engine Oil Capacity: 19 L
- Transmission Case Capacity: 9.5 L (544E), 11.4 L (624E)
- Hydraulic Reservoir Capacity: 76 L (544E LL), 102 L (624E)
- ROPS Mounting Bolt Torque: 620 ± 120 N·m (457 ± 88 lb-ft)
- Wheel Cap Screw Torque: 405 N·m (300 lb-ft)
- Valve Stem Retaining Nut Torque: 6 N·m (50 lb-in.)

Specification Highlights
Accurate fluid capacities and torque values are essential for maintaining heavy machinery. This document lists the critical operational baselines needed to service the entire E-series loader range. Cooling system capacity is strictly set at 23.5 liters for the 544E variants, while the 624E requires 24.6 liters. Engine crankcase capacity is documented at 19 liters across these models. When servicing hydraulics, the reservoir handles 76 liters for the 544E LL and jumps to 102 liters for the 624E. Structural integrity relies on proper fastener tension. The manual specifies ROPS mounting bolt torque at 620 N·m and wheel cap screw torque at 405 N·m.
